unreal panther
#

you are building your map at unit 1
it's already unclean, so you wont be able to make clean diagonal brushes

#

so cutting them will make them decimal

#

if you are building on higher unit, you will build faster but also be able to make diagonal brushes that stay aligned on the grid

#

if you make a square, and cut it in half to make a rectangle triangle
you get a clean diagonal that you can follow

#

so yeah, with the way your map is currently built, cutting brushes in diagonal is never gonna be totally clean 🤷‍♂️

#

if your brush sizes stays multiple of power2, it will all go well
